Main information about car part SUBARU 8943235621
Producer SUBARU
Number 8943235621
Description Track Control Arm
Analogue of SUBARU 8943235621
ASHIKA ASHIKA 72-09-924R 7209924R Track Control Arm
DJ PARTS DJ PARTS DA1296 DA1296 Track Control Arm
JAPANPARTS JAPANPARTS BS-924R BS924R Track Control Arm
JAPKO JAPKO 72924R 72924R Track Control Arm
KAVO PARTS KAVO PARTS SCA-3523 SCA3523 Track Control Arm
OCAP OCAP 0780420 0780420 Track Control Arm
The other parts with the same number "8943235621"
HONDA 8943235621
ISUZU 8943235621 Track Control Arm